When is the best time to start tutoring for the LEH 11+?

Most families begin their preparation for the Lady Eleanor Holles admissions process around 12 to 18 months before the exam, typically at the start of Year 5. This allows plenty of time to cover the content thoroughly without rushing.

How often should my child have tutoring sessions?

This is flexible, and depends on your child's needs. Most students have one session per week, but this can be increased closer to the exam date if required. Once you choose a tutor, they can give your daughter an initial assessment and recommend the best schedule for her.
